Bio: What the hell is CROE?! Think "MTV Unplugged" meets "VH1 Story Tellers" in a small, underground cellar in the heart of Bloomfield and broadcasted live via YouTube. Cross Roads Open Exchange (CROE) is the brainchild of Sinister Minister Underground Theater founder, Robbert J. Bricker. The concept was to provide a space in which local singer/songwriters, solo musicians or vocalists, spoken word poets, instrumentalists and even visual artists can not only present their craft, but also have the opportunity to talk a bit about it and themselves. The CROE Sessions are streamed live via YouTube and recorded for future broadcasting which makes for great exposure and visibility. But you are in a rock band? Great...
